Speed is still a conversion issue
People leave slow pages before they read your offer. If your team spends on ads, performance is not a nice-to-have. It is part of your CAC efficiency.
Weekly checks that keep sites fast
- Compress and resize all new media before publish
- Review third-party scripts and remove dead tags
- Monitor Core Web Vitals on real pages, not test pages only
- Check mobile performance after every major update
The hidden source of slowdown
Most regressions come from small changes over time: one script, one oversized image, one new animation. None looks dangerous alone. Together they hurt UX.
What to track by default
- LCP for loading perception
- INP for interaction quality
- CLS for visual stability
